In a season filled with injuries, it makes sense that two players that replaced key starters ended up on IR in the same week.
After right tackle turned back to left tackle Jared Veldheer was placed on IR this week after suffering a fractured ankle against the Titans, now veteran running back Adrian Peterson, who was supposed to replace David Johnson, is being placed on injured reserve.
Peterson was traded for in week six of the season and played in six games with the Cardinals gaining 529 yards on 156 carries, good for 3.4 yards per carry to go along with two rushing touchdowns.
Peterson added nine catches for 66 yards with the Cardinals in his lone season with the team.
However, a neck injury would cost him the rest of the season and the Cardinals will go forward with the triumvirate of Kerwynn Williams, D.J. Foster and Elijhaa Penny.
Peterson explained early this week when the injury occurred and the question was always when he'd come back.
Well, now we know… he may have played his last snap as an Arizona Cardinal.
